引言

在古代传说中,公主危在旦夕的故事屡见不鲜。每当这样的危机发生,勇者便会挺身而出,巧妙布局,最终成功救出公主。本文将带您深入了解勇者救公主背后的精彩情节,解析其背后的策略和智慧。

危机来临:公主被困

故事往往从公主被困开始。她可能被困在邪恶巫师的城堡中,也可能被恶龙囚禁在深山之中。无论何种情况,公主的安危都牵动着王国人民的心。

勇者登场:寻找线索

当危机发生,勇者便开始行动。他首先需要寻找线索,了解公主被困的具体情况。这可能包括询问村民、查阅古籍或者直接与邪恶势力交锋。

策略分析

  1. 信息搜集:勇者需要搜集尽可能多的信息,以便制定合理的救援计划。
  2. 风险评估:了解公主被困的危险程度,评估自身实力是否足以应对。

妙计布局:制定救援计划

在搜集到足够的信息后,勇者开始制定救援计划。以下是一些常见的布局策略:

1. 精准打击

勇者可以选择直接进攻,寻找公主被困的具体位置。这需要勇者具备强大的战斗能力,以及对敌人部署的深入了解。

# 示例代码:精准打击策略
def precise_strike(enemy_strength, hero_strength):
    if hero_strength > enemy_strength:
        return "勇者成功解救公主!"
    else:
        return "勇者受伤,但并未放弃!"

# 假设勇者实力为100,敌人实力为80
result = precise_strike(80, 100)
print(result)

2. 间接救援

勇者也可以选择间接救援,例如破坏敌人的防御设施,或者削弱敌人的实力。这需要勇者具备高超的智谋和耐心。

# 示例代码:间接救援策略
def indirect_rescue(enemy_strength, hero_strength):
    if hero_strength * 2 > enemy_strength:
        return "勇者成功破坏敌人防御,解救公主!"
    else:
        return "勇者暂时撤退,寻找其他机会!"

# 假设勇者实力为100,敌人实力为180
result = indirect_rescue(180, 100)
print(result)

3. 联合盟友

勇者还可以寻求盟友的帮助,共同对抗邪恶势力。这需要勇者具备强大的交际能力和团队协作精神。

# 示例代码:联合盟友策略
def alliance_rescue(allies_strength, hero_strength, enemy_strength):
    total_strength = allies_strength + hero_strength
    if total_strength > enemy_strength:
        return "勇者与盟友成功解救公主!"
    else:
        return "勇者与盟友暂时撤退,寻找其他机会!"

# 假设勇者实力为100,盟友实力为150,敌人实力为200
result = alliance_rescue(150, 100, 200)
print(result)

成功解救:公主重获自由

经过一番努力,勇者最终成功解救了公主。王国人民为此欢欣鼓舞,勇者成为了人们心中的英雄。

总结

勇者救公主的故事充满了传奇色彩。通过巧妙布局,勇者克服重重困难,最终成功解救了公主。这些故事不仅展现了勇者的勇敢和智慧,也传递了正义战胜邪恶的信念。